Top 5 Utilities Apps on iOS in Qatar in Q1 2022
Discover how the top 5 utilities apps performed on the iOS platform in Qatar during the first quarter of 2022. Insights include tr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
The first quarter of 2022 saw notable trends among the top utilities apps on the iOS platform in Qatar. Here's a closer look at their performance, with data sourced from Sensor Tower.
Google experienced consistent weekly downloads, peaking at 2.2K in the first week of January. Active users remained stable, ranging from approximately 25K to 26K throughout the quarter.
Google Chrome demonstrated a steady increase in weekly downloads, reaching a high of 2K in mid-January. Active users fluctuated slightly but maintained an average of around 84K to 86K.
Ooredoo Qatar saw weekly downloads ranging from 1.2K to 1.5K, with active users hovering between 18K and 19K. The app maintained a consistent user base throughout the quarter.
My Vodafone (Qatar) had weekly downloads peaking at 1.3K in early January. Active users showed a steady trend, reaching up to 15.8K in the second week of March.
Truecaller: Caller ID Blocker experienced a significant spike in weekly revenue, peaking at $2.5K in the final week of March. Downloads were highest at 956 in mid-February, while active users remained stable, averaging around 70K to 71K.
